Irresistible Chocolate Orange Pudding Cups

These Chocolate Orange Pudding Cups are crafted with smooth chocolate pudding infused with fresh orange zest, creating a dessert that's rich, creamy, and vibrant. Each spoonful offers a luxurious texture that melts in your mouth, complemented by the refreshing citrus aroma.
Ingredients
- 1 cup milk
- 1/2 cup heavy cream
- 1/2 cup sugar
- 1/4 cup unsweetened cocoa powder
- 3 tablespoons cornstarch
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- Zest of 1 orange
- 1/4 cup chocolate chips (optional)
- Whipped cream and orange slices for garnish
Instructions
- Combine Dry Ingredients: In a saucepan, whisk together the sugar, cocoa powder, cornstarch, and salt.
- Heat the Mixture: Gradually add in the milk and heavy cream while whisking continuously to prevent lumps. Cook over medium heat, stirring frequently until the mixture thickens and begins to bubble.
- Add Flavor: Remove from heat and stir in the vanilla extract and orange zest until well combined.
- Cool and Serve: Pour the pudding into individual cups and chill in the refrigerator for at least 2 hours, or until set. Before serving, top with whipped cream and a slice of orange.
Cook and Prep Times
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Chill Time: 2 hours
- Total Time: 2 hours 15 minutes
- Servings: 4 cups
- Calories: 320kcal
- Fat: 20g
- Protein: 4g
- Carbohydrates: 30g
